Hvordan man skaber forskellige former med CSS

At skabe forskellige former ved hjælp af CSS (Cascading Style Sheets) er en effektiv måde at tilføje visuel appel til dine hjemmesider. Med CSS kan du nemt skabe firkantede, rektangulære, trekantede og andre former uden at bruge komplekse grafikværktøjer. I denne artikel vil vi udforske forskellige metoder til at skabe former med CSS og demonstrere, hvordan du kan implementere dem i dine webprojekter.

Firkantede og rektangulære former

En af de mest grundlæggende former, du kan skabe med CSS, er firkantede og rektangulære former. For at skabe en firkant eller et rektangel skal du blot bruge CSS widthog heightegenskaber. Her er et eksempel på, hvordan du kan skabe en firkant i CSS:

.square { width: 100px; height: 100px; background-color: red;}

Ved at tilføje denne CSS-klasse til et HTML-element, vil du se en rød firkant vises på din side.

Trekantede former

Skabelsen af trekantede former i CSS kræver lidt mere kompleksitet sammenlignet med firkantede former. En almindelig metode til at skabe en trekant er at bruge borderegenskaben i CSS. Her er et eksempel på, hvordan du kan skabe en trekant i CSS:

.triangle { width: 0; height: 0; border-left: 50px solid transparent; border-right: 50px solid transparent; border-bottom: 100px solid blue;}

Ved at tilføje denne CSS-klasse til et HTML-element, vil du se en blå trekant vises på din side.

Andre former og avancerede teknikker

Udover firkantede, rektangulære og trekantede former kan du skabe en lang række andre former såsom cirkler, ellipser, polygoner og mere ved hjælp af avancerede CSS-teknikker. Du kan også kombinere former ved hjælp af CSS clip-pathegenskab for at skabe unikke og komplekse figurer.

At skabe forskellige former med CSS giver webdesignere stor fleksibilitet og kreativ frihed til at designe unikke og iøjnefaldende brugergrænseflader.

Afsluttende tanker

At skabe forskellige former med CSS åbner op for utallige designmuligheder og kan bidrage til at gøre dine hjemmesider mere visuelt tiltalende. Ved at beherske CSS formegenskaber kan du skabe unikke og imponerende designs, der skiller sig ud på nettet. Udforsk og eksperimenter med forskellige former, og lad din kreativitet skinne igennem!

Hvad er CSS, og hvordan kan det bruges til at skabe forskellige former på en hjemmeside?

CSS står for Cascading Style Sheets og er et sprog, der bruges til at style og designe hjemmesider. Ved hjælp af CSS kan du definere forskellige stilarter og layouter, herunder oprettelse af forskellige former som firkantede, rektangulære, trekantede osv.

Hvilke grundlæggende egenskaber i CSS kan bruges til at skabe former på en hjemmeside?

For at skabe former som firkantede og rektangulære kan du bruge egenskaber som width, height, border-radius, border osv. Hver af disse egenskaber kan manipuleres for at tilpasse formen og udseendet af elementet.

Hvordan kan man lave en firkant i CSS?

For at skabe en firkant i CSS kan du definere en div eller et andet HTML-element og angive både width og height til samme værdi. Du kan også tilføje en border property for at definere firkantens ramme.

Hvordan kan man lave en rektangel i CSS?

En rektangel kan oprettes ved at specificere en bredere width end height på det relevante element. Dette vil skabe en form, der ligner en rektangel på hjemmesiden.

Hvordan kan man lave en trekant i CSS?

En trekant kan oprettes ved at udnytte CSS border property og de tilhørende værdier. Ved at justere border-width og border-style kan du oprette en trekant form på en hjemmeside.

Hvordan kan man oprette mere komplekse former som cirkler og ovaler i CSS?

For at oprette cirkler og ovale former i CSS kan du bruge border-radius property til at afrunde hjørnerne på et element. Ved at angive en højere border-radius end width og height, kan du skabe cirkler og ovale former.

Hvilke fordele er der ved at skabe former med CSS frem for at bruge billeder?

En fordel ved at skabe former med CSS er, at det giver mere fleksibilitet og kontrol over formens udseende og responsivitet. Desuden reduceres indlæsningstiden, da der ikke er behov for at downloade ekstra billedfiler.

Hvordan kan man style og tilpasse former i CSS for at skabe en æstetisk tiltalende hjemmeside?

Til styling og tilpasning af former i CSS kan du bruge egenskaber som background-color, gradients, box-shadow, opacity osv. Dette kan bidrage til at skabe en flot og sammenhængende designoplevelse på hjemmesiden.

Hvordan kan man inkorporere CSS-former i responsivt webdesign for at sikre, at de tilpasser sig forskellige skærmstørrelser?

For at sikre, at CSS-former er responsivt designet, bør du bruge relative enheder som procent eller vw/vh til at definere størrelser. Derudover kan CSS media queries bruges til at justere formens egenskaber baseret på skærmstørrelsen.

Hvordan kan man skabe interaktion med CSS-former gennem hover-effekter og animationer for at forbedre brugeroplevelsen på en hjemmeside?

Ved hjælp af CSS pseudo-klasser som :hover kan du implementere hover-effekter på former, f.eks. ændre farve eller størrelse. Derudover kan CSS-animationer bruges til at tilføje bevægelse og dynamik til former på en hjemmeside.

Python str() FunktionExcel COUNTIF FunktionHvordan man skaber forskellige former med CSSR For Loop: En Dybdegående Guide til For Loop i RBootstrap Progress Bars: Den Ultimative GuidePHP DatofunktionerHTML DOM Style padding PropertyAlt hvad du behøver at vide om Java EnumsSQL LIKE operatorenPython – Slicing Strings